Course Details
• Global Health Overview: An introduction to the global health landscape, including major players, current challenges, and opportunities for impact.
• Health Systems Strengthening: Examining the key components of health systems and strategies for strengthening them, particularly in low-resource settings.
• Humanitarian Aid Principles: An exploration of the fundamental principles guiding humanitarian aid, including impartiality, neutrality, and independence.
• Disaster Risk Reduction and Management: Understanding the importance of disaster risk reduction and management in humanitarian aid, with a focus on community-based approaches.
• Project Management in Global Health and Humanitarian Aid: Best practices for managing global health and humanitarian aid projects, including planning, implementation, monitoring, and evaluation.
• Monitoring and Evaluation in Global Health and Humanitarian Aid: Methods for monitoring and evaluating global health and humanitarian aid programs, including impact assessment and data analysis.
• Public Health Program Design and Implementation: Designing and implementing effective public health programs in global health and humanitarian aid contexts.
• Health Policy and Advocacy: An overview of the policy landscape in global health and humanitarian aid, including strategies for effective advocacy and policy influence.
• Global Health Security: Understanding the importance of global health security, including the prevention, detection, and response to global health threats.
